Day 5 — Gentle Words Are an Act of Love

Scripture

“A soft answer turns away wrath, but a harsh word stirs up anger.”

— Proverbs 15:1

Quote

“Holy Spirit–filled words are frequencies released into the atmosphere that manifest love rather than anger.”

Teaching

Words are never neutral. Scripture consistently reveals that words carry power—not only to communicate, but to create and shape atmosphere through frequencies. Every word spoken releases something into the space around you. Words spoken from anger release pressure, conflict, and chaos. Words spoken from love release peace, clarity, and life.

The Bible teaches that words are frequencies released in the spiritual realm, shaping the atmosphere around us and influencing the direction and destiny of our lives. James 3 makes this unmistakably clear. The tongue, though small, is compared to a rudder steering a massive ship, a bit directing a powerful horse, and a spark capable of setting an entire forest on fire. These images teach us that words do not merely describe reality—they direct it.

When words or actions are released from anger, they steer life toward strife and disorder. James warns that where self-seeking and uncontrolled emotion exist, confusion and destructive outcomes follow. Anger-filled words do not simply express what is happening inside us; they establish an atmosphere that shapes what happens next.

But when words are released through love—under the leadership of the Holy Spirit—they release the atmosphere of heaven. Love-filled words carry peace, restoration, and order. They align with the Kingdom of light and invite God’s presence into the moment. This is why Proverbs tells us that gentle words do not merely sound kind—they turn away wrath and redirect the outcome.

Jesus modeled this perfectly. His words consistently carried life because they flowed from love and truth. When we speak words yielded to the Holy Spirit, our words agree with heaven. Scripture tells us that angels “do His word, heeding the voice of His word” (Psalm 103:20). When our words align with God’s Word and are released through love, heaven responds. Words spoken in love and truth are not empty—they are backed by heaven’s authority.

Overcoming anger is not just an internal victory; it is an atmospheric shift. When love governs your words, the environment changes. Conversations change. Homes change. Relationships change. Anger loses its influence when love is released through speech.

Practical Step for Today

Before speaking in a tense moment, pause and ask, “What atmosphere am I about to release?” Choose words that release the frequency of love rather than anger. Lower your tone, slow your pace, and allow the Holy Spirit to shape your words so heaven’s atmosphere fills the space.
